The goal of this protocol is to isolate epidermal keratinocytes from the dorsal skin of adult mice for a variety of downstream applications such as molecular biology, biochemistry, fluorescence activated cell sorting, and primary in vitro uses (e.g., clonogenic keratinocytes).
